Default Whats wrong with this picture?

I am building an LS based kit car for a customer who is supplying all the parts. Something is wrong with this combo and cant figure out which part is wrong. Any help? the injectors seem to be short by almost an inch

I believe you need the EV1 injectors witch is the (old) LS1 style that is longer or Bosch style , the one that you have is the EV6 (new) style witch is shorter , Fast make a adapter for them to extend them, and see if the injector harness that you have works with the EV6 injectors. If it dont, Fast make a adapter harness for them . Or just get a set of the EV1 style injectors and be done with it.

You have the wrong injectors for that intake and fuel rail combo. If all you need is the stock sized injector then get a set of LS1 stock injectors. But there again you will need to check to see what the injector wiring harness conectors are. If you have the correct wiring harness connectors for those injectors then order and install a set of aftermarket fuel rails. You can not just shorten the legs on that fuel rail because the cross over tube will hit the manifold.
